E03 is where the charm's at, and I'm not evee talking about the romance, I'm talking about the moral lesson and the beautiful way the writer has woven it.

You see, E01 and E02 made it appear that it's all about the supernatural. That human beings are subject to forces we barely understand. However, in E03, the message was clear: the supernatural is there to support us so we wouldn't completely crash down, it is up to us to learn to stand on our own.

This is true. In the Filipino culture we have a proverb that goes something like this in English, "Mercy is from G-d but action is for the mortals". Meaning, G-d is merciful to mortals but at the end of the day, it is for mortals to take action to achieve changes and their goals in life.

Here's an example situation:

Two students prayed that they pass the most important exams of their life.

  • Student A is a genius. A prayed but did not study. A is even the son of a highly respected and well-known pastor who do miracles.
  • Student B is your regular student. Far from being a genius but not a fool. B prayed earnestly as her classmate A, but B also studied as if it is her last chance and a matter of life and death.

The exam results arrived and A failed. However, B was in the Top 5 in the entire country.

G-d was merciful to both A and B. G-d granted them the focus, intelligence, mental prowess, and stamina to ensure they'll survive on exam day. However, A did not study and the questions were not the usual questions. While B burned lamps and so she was ready for any questions.

In E03, it was exactly what the writer wants to tell the audience. No matter what our belief is, our religion, our faith, it can only do so much if we ourselves are sabotaging it.

The FL did everything, even to become a human amulet, and  practically became a stalker. But it didn't do much to the suicide spirit lingering around the ML. What pushed away the suicide spirit was the ML rediscovering the joy of living.

The FL realised it later, so she changed her approach. Instead of relying on her being a human amulet, she learned that the most powerful way to shoo away the suicide spirit is, well, ourselves. She guided the ML to that conclusion and she let the ML do the rest.

And that brings us to the final point, we cannot force people to change or see the joy of life. A person who is depressed has a reason (or reasons) why they are depressed. Identifying and addressing those reasons is the best way to help a depressed person, never ever tell them, "You are so selfish!" Or "Think about the people you will leave behind!" Or, "It is sin! You will go to hell!"

  1. Identify the reasons.
  2. Address the reasons.
  3. Guide them to the solution.
  4. And let them arrive to it and do the rest.

Exactly what the FL learnt and did. Exactly how the ML rediscovered the joy of being alive.
